T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The present application relates to a display device, in particular to a foldable push-pull type double-screen display device with locking. BACKGROUND
[0002] The existing double-screen display device is usually an up-down double-screen device or a pull-out double-screen device. The up-down double-screen device has a large span, which causes the user to constantly look up and down or scan the screen up and down, resulting in user discomfort. At the same time, the up-down double-screen device is blocked by the keyboard and other desktop objects, requiring the user to be far away from the screen, which makes it difficult for the user to read the screen content. In addition, the up-down double-screen device is heavy, which affects the convenience of carrying. The pull-out double-screen device uses a pull-out slide rail structure. Since one screen needs to be pulled down from the top to the plane, the pull-out slide rail structure needs to occupy a relatively large space, making the overall device inevitably thicker and heavier, which greatly affects the convenience of carrying.
[0003] In summary, the existing double-screen display device has the disadvantages of complex structure, large weight, inconvenience of carrying, and poor reading experience. SUMMARY

[0051] The foldable push-pull type double-screen display device of the present embodiment, as shown in Figures 1-9 , comprises a first display mechanism 1, a second display mechanism 2, a first interlocking mechanism 3, a second interlocking mechanism 4, a first latch mechanism 5, a second latch mechanism 6, a first hinge 7, a second hinge 14 and a supporting sliding mechanism 8.
[0052] As shown in Figure 1 , Figure 2 , and Figure 3 , the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 each comprise a display screen 10 and a connecting frame 9 matched with the display screen 10; the display screen 10 is installed on the connecting frame 9; wherein the display screen 10 is a liquid crystal screen in the present embodiment, preferably an EDP or LVDS interface integrated hard screen liquid crystal screen, directly using high-definition digital signals, improving the content amount and delicacy of the display; at the same time, also reducing the thickness and weight of the liquid crystal screen assembly, making the entire device lightweight; in other embodiments of the present application, the display screen 10 can also be a touch screen; if the display screen 10 adopts an EDP or LVDS interface integrated hard screen liquid crystal screen, the second display mechanism 2 also needs to be provided with a wireless charging module 21 and a radio frequency signal transmission module 22; the wireless charging module 21 and the radio frequency signal transmission module 22 are respectively installed on the connecting frame 9 of the second display mechanism 2, the wireless charging module 21 and the radio frequency signal transmission module 22 are respectively used for connecting with the power supply end and the signal transmission end of the host, receiving the power delivered by the host and performing bidirectional interaction of display and image signals; the wireless charging module 21 and the radio frequency signal transmission module 22 are respectively connected with the display screen 10 of the first display mechanism 1 through a wire harness, for delivering power to the display screen 10 of the first display mechanism 1 and performing bidirectional interaction of display and image signals; in the present embodiment, the connecting frame 9 adopts carbon fiber material, saving the use and weight of metal structural parts, meeting the requirements of lightweight and high strength of the device, and at the same time realizing rapid assembly.
[0053] Further, in a preferred embodiment of the present application, a mounting groove is reserved on the side of the display screen 10 where the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 connecting frame 9 is located, and when needed, the mounting groove can be used to install the camera module 11, the output end of which is connected with the radio frequency signal transmission module in the host computer, so as to realize image transmission with the host computer.
[0054] Further, in a preferred embodiment of the present application, buckles are pre-set on the connecting frame 9, and the display screen 10, the radio frequency signal transmission module 22, the wireless charging module 21 and other components can be connected to the connecting frame 9 through the buckles, so that additional threaded holes and the like are not needed, and installation and disassembly are facilitated.
[0055] In the present embodiment, the first interlocking mechanism 3 and the second interlocking mechanism 4 are of the same structure, and the structure and the structure drawing thereof can be referred to the patent application with the publication number CN217821428U, “A Rotary Locking Device and a Computer”, as shown in the following figure: Figure 4 The device comprises a first connecting piece and a second connecting piece, and a rotating assembly; the first connecting piece is internally provided with a first cavity; a first bevel gear hole is provided on the side wall of the first cavity close to the second connecting piece; the small end of the first bevel gear hole is close to the second connecting piece; the second connecting piece is internally provided with a second cavity; a second bevel gear hole matching the first bevel gear hole is provided on the side wall of the second cavity close to the first cavity; the rotating assembly comprises a rotating shaft, a spring and a baffle in the second cavity, and a bevel gear; one end of the rotating shaft is connected with the small end of the bevel gear, and the other end thereof extends out of the second cavity for pressing; the baffle is fixedly sleeved on the rotating shaft; the spring is sleeved on the rotating shaft, one end thereof abuts against the inner wall of the second cavity, and the other end thereof abuts against the baffle; when the spring is compressed, the bevel gear partially or wholly extends into the first cavity; when the spring is released, the bevel gear is engaged with the first bevel gear hole and the second bevel gear hole at the same time; the depth of the first cavity along the rotating shaft line direction is greater than or equal to the depth of the second bevel gear hole along the rotating shaft axis direction. The difference between the present embodiment and the prior art lies in that the straight teeth on the bevel gear are changed into inclined teeth, so that the precision is higher, and at the same time, a high-strength self-lubricating material is adopted, which reduces the size of the device and brings a comfortable experience; the front spring is changed into a rear spring, which reduces the size of the device. It should be noted that the specific structure of the first interlocking mechanism 3 and the second interlocking mechanism 4 described above is only a preferred embodiment of the present application, and in other embodiments of the present application, a person skilled in the art can also select other structures to realize the same function as the first interlocking mechanism 3 and the second interlocking mechanism 4 of the present application.
[0056] The first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 are connected to one end of the connecting frame 9 through the first interlocking mechanism 3, so that the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 can realize folding, unfolding and locking actions; and the second hinge 14 is further arranged at the end of the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 connected with the first interlocking mechanism 3, the second hinge 14 is arranged in a spaced manner with the first interlocking mechanism 3, one end of the second hinge 14 is connected with the connecting frame 9 of the first display mechanism 1, and the other end is connected with the connecting frame 9 of the second display mechanism 2, which can provide fixing and supporting effects for folding, unfolding and locking of the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2, and ensure stability during use; in a preferred embodiment of the present application, the second hinge 14 is a damping hinge with wire harness perforation, which can facilitate the wire harness to pass through.
[0057] The first and second latch mechanisms 5 and 6 are the same in structure, and each includes a latch assembly 12 and a lock assembly 13, and the latch assembly 12 and the lock assembly 13 cooperatively form a separable locking structure; as shown in Figure 5 and Figure 8 The latch assembly 12 includes a first connecting plate 121 and a connecting block 122; the first connecting plate 121 is provided with a threaded hole, and one end of the first connecting plate 121 is connected to the second interlocking mechanism 4 or the first hinge 7 through a bolt, and the other end is connected with the connecting block 122; as shown in Figure 7 The lock assembly 13 includes a second connecting plate 131 and two elastic members; the elastic members are made of steel and have a certain elasticity; the second connecting plate 131 is connected to the connecting frame 9 of the first display mechanism 1 or the second display mechanism 2; one end of each of the two elastic members is connected with the second connecting plate 131, and the two elastic members are symmetrically arranged about the length direction of the second connecting plate 131; the inner sides of the two elastic members are respectively adapted to two opposite side walls of the connecting block 122, forming a locking cavity cooperated with the connecting block 122; the other end of each of the two elastic members is provided with an opening, which is used to form a locking structure with the two elastic members when the connecting block 122 enters the locking cavity, facilitating the locking of the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2, and the first display mechanism 1, the second display mechanism 2 and the main machine; or when the connecting block 122 moves out of the locking cavity, the locking structure formed by the two elastic members is released, facilitating the folding and opening of the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2, and the first display mechanism 1, the second display mechanism 2 and the main machine. Specifically, in the embodiment, the connecting block 122 is arranged in a structure that one end is a pointed end and the other end is an oval end, which can facilitate the pointed end to enter the locking cavity between the two elastic members through the opening, and at the same time, the oval end interacts with the elastic members, so that a certain external force needs to be applied to move the connecting block 122 out of the locking cavity, thereby improving the stability during connection.
[0058] In a preferred embodiment of the present invention, in order to further improve the connection stability of the contact component 12 and the locking component 13, the elastic element is designed to include a plurality of elastic sub-components 132; such as Figure 6 As shown, multiple elastic sub-components 132 are arranged along the length direction of the second connecting plate 131, and there is a gap between two adjacent elastic sub-components 132; the connecting block 122 and the side wall corresponding to the inner side of the elastic sub-components 132 are provided with bosses that are adapted to the gap between two adjacent elastic sub-components 132, which are used to cooperate with the gap between two adjacent second connecting plates when the connecting block is connected to the locking cavity. Through the cooperation of the bosses with the elastic sub-components 132 on its upper and lower sides, the connection effect is further made more stable.
[0059] like Figure 5 As shown, one end of the second interlocking mechanism 4 is used to connect to the host, and the other end is connected to the first connecting plate 121 in the first latching mechanism 5 latching assembly 12. The second interlocking mechanism 4 is used for folding, opening and locking the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 relative to the host. One end of the first hinge 7 is connected to the host, and the other end is connected to the first connecting plate 121 in the second latching mechanism 6 latching assembly 12.
[0060] The movable end of the supporting sliding mechanism 8 is located on the lower side of the connecting frame 9 of the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2, and the fixed end is connected to the other end of the second interlocking mechanism 4 and the other end of the first hinge 7, respectively. Specifically, the supporting sliding mechanism 8 includes a first guide 81, a second guide 82, and a fixed block. The first guide 81 and the second guide 82 are both slidably engaged with the fixed block. The first guide 81 and the second guide 82 are connected when the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 are in the unfolded state. The first guide 81 and the second guide 82 are the movable ends of the supporting sliding mechanism 8, respectively located at the lower ends of the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2. The fixed block is the fixed end of the supporting sliding mechanism 8, respectively connected to the other end of the second interlocking mechanism 4 and the other end of the first hinge 7. In a preferred embodiment of the present invention, in order to avoid increasing the size of the device due to the setting of guide rails, the first guide member 81 and the second guide member 82 are both set as guide grooves; and the length of the guide groove set at the lower end of the first display mechanism 1 is greater than the length of the guide groove set at the lower end of the second display mechanism 2; and in order to improve the support effect of the supporting sliding mechanism 8 on the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2, the fixing block is set as a candied hawthorn-shaped block, thereby improving the support effect and supporting the entire device.
[0061] The end of the first display mechanism 1 furthest from the first interlocking mechanism 3 is defined as the left end, and the end of the second display mechanism 2 furthest from the first interlocking mechanism 3 is defined as the right end. The locking component 13 of the first latching mechanism 5 is located at the lower end of the connecting frame 9 of the first display mechanism 1 and at the left end of the first guide member 81, and is used to lock with the latching component 12 of the first latching mechanism 5 when the left end of the fixed block is at the left end of the first guide member 81. The locking component 13 of the second latching mechanism 6 is located at the lower end of the connecting frame 9 of the second display mechanism 2 and at the right end of the second guide member 82, and is used to lock with the latching component 12 of the second latching mechanism 6 when the right end of the second guide member 82 moves to the right end of the fixed block.
[0062] In a preferred embodiment of the present invention, protective corner protectors are provided at the four corners of the connecting frame 9, and the corner protectors can be made of elastic materials such as rubber or silicone.
[0063] like Figure 10 As shown, in use, first press the second interlock mechanism 4 to flip the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 relative to the host, so that both the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 are in a vertical state. Release the second interlock mechanism 4 to lock the relative positions of the first display mechanism 1, the second display mechanism 2 and the host. Next, press the first interlock mechanism 3 to unfold the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2, so that the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 are in the same plane. Release the first interlock mechanism 3 to lock the relative positions of the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2. Finally, push the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 so that the second display mechanism 2 moves closer to the center position of the host. During this process, the contact component 12 and the lock component 13 of the first contact locking mechanism 5 first separate. When the second display mechanism 2 reaches the center position of the host, the contact component 12 and the lock component 13 of the second contact locking mechanism 6 connect to form a locking structure, locking the positions of the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2. The host can then send the content to be displayed to the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2.
[0064] When retracting, push the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 in the reverse direction. During this process, the contact component 12 and the lock component 13 of the second contact locking mechanism 6 first separate. After returning to the initial position, the contact component 12 and the lock component 13 of the first contact locking mechanism 5 reconnect to form a locking structure. Press the first interlocking mechanism 3 to fold the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 in half. Release the first interlocking mechanism 3 so that the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 remain in the folded state. Press the second interlocking mechanism 4 to fold the folded first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 relative to the host. Release the second interlocking mechanism 4 to lock the position of the first display mechanism 1 and the second display mechanism 2 relative to the host.
